Went down with buddies Rick and Ed to fish with guide Matt Cartwright today. Caught (98) and over (50) were medium, and many large, hybrids and stripers we couldn't keep since we had our limit. Plenty of huge sandbass. Was a beautiful day from start to finish. Matt has some pictures he will post soon. One little note. In all my years of using guides from time to time have never had this happen. Todd- you told me ahead of time! We were ready to call it about 4:00... Matt says, "Just a few more they are still down there." So a few more were caught then we headed in. Amazing day. Matt thanks for a great, great day! lake guide Matt is an awesome guide congrats
